Summary
A simple generic spool holder for MakerBot Replcator.
It can be made by lasercutting or simply sawing and drillilng plywood plates and combine it with a long M8 bolt or threaded rod plus nuts and washers.
Works with most plastic spools and is very sturdy.

Instructions
- Download the ZIP-file
- Lasercut the .dxf-file out of 4 mm plywood
- Cut an M8 threaded rod at 165 mm length
- Use M8 washers and nuts to secure the rod
